Two Hours Hunting In The Mudd - got me 17 pennies, 4 dimes, 2 quarters, a wristband, a small copper tag with an eagle on it, a very small silver statue, and four triangle shaped pieces of steel. None of the coins were older than 1971. Even with the Garrett Pro Pointer, I had a rough time find the small silver statue. That dinky little thing was buried 8" deep! There's a name on the bottom of it but it's really hard to see; even with a magnifier but it looks like 'Jerome'. Saint maybe? Most of the coins were shallow but a few were 8" - 10" deep. The four steel triangles look to be 'wheel coggs' from a riding law mower? That Minelab X-Terra 3khz 9" coil sure does the job.
